具有開源、簡單和靈活等特點,RISC-V架構(gòu)受到業(yè)界廣泛關(guān)注。近年來,市場上相繼出現(xiàn)了多款RISC-V架構(gòu)微處理器,32位RISC-V架構(gòu)MCU正逐步進入Cortex-M MCU應(yīng)用領(lǐng)域。本文針對將應(yīng)用程序從RV32移植到Cortex-M的需求,分析RV32與Cortex-M結(jié)構(gòu)、編程模型和過程調(diào)用規(guī)范等方面的不同之處,提出程序移植過程中遇到的問題,提出方法和建議,并進行相關(guān)性能分析和比較。
1、啟動文件改成對應(yīng)容量的。2、Device里面選擇芯片對應(yīng)的型號3、C/C++中的Preprocessor Symbols中的FLSAH改為適合你處理器的大小4、把Programming Algorithm 中的FLASH容量選擇適合自己處理器大小的
2.6.14的內(nèi)核,按照網(wǎng)上的帖子,要做的工作量不是很大,現(xiàn)在先整理一下思路,我們從硬件開始,我用的LCD型號是LTV350QV-F04。320×240,這里的320×240是像素點數(shù),其中320是水平方向,240是垂直方向??刂菩盘栁覀兿?/p>
STM32F103ZET6的代碼移植到C8T6所要做的修改ZET6中的system.c、systme.h對應(yīng)C8T6中的sys.c、sys.h芯片選擇修改:
基于嵌入式環(huán)境中Nucleus到Linux的程序移植方案
基于嵌入式環(huán)境中Nucleus到Linux的程序移植方案
摘 要:本文介紹了UNIX平臺與IBM主機系統(tǒng)平臺之間的差異,并對跨平臺移植過程中應(yīng)考慮的主要問題和解決方法進行了探討。關(guān)鍵詞:IBM主機系統(tǒng);移植;作業(yè)控制語言;初始化器1 引言IBM主機系統(tǒng),又稱IBM大型機,是20世
嵌入式環(huán)境中Nucleus到Linux的程序移植方案
嵌入式環(huán)境中Nucleus到Linux的程序移植方案